What are the responsibilities and job description for the Purchasing Agent position at Clark Construction Group?
Clark is looking for a Purchasing Manager to join our Civil Project Development Group and be part of the winning effort to negotiate and award subcontracts on large-scale construction projects.
- Responsibilities
- Responsible for the timely award and execution of subcontracts that encompass the full scope of work necessary to build large scale civil projects
- Ensures trade budget goals are met or exceeded through effective subcontract negotiation
- Ensures contractual obligations to Project Owners are incorporated into subcontracts (flow-down provisions, labor compliance, small business, etc)
- Effectively analyzes and documents subcontractor capabilities (past performance, financial strength, bonding, etc)
- Works with the Regional Purchasing Director and Legal Department on behalf of Regional Executives to negotiate / resolve subcontract terms and conditions
- Trains and leads purchasing assistants and project team on Clark's purchasing process
- Supports new work acquisition by developing procurement plans, technical proposal responses, etc.
- Interfaces with Senior Management, Preconstruction Department, Project Teams, Risk Management, Legal, Contracts Management Group
- Develops and maintains strong working relationships w / subcontractors
- Manages purchasing process on multiple projects at one time
